Different idle speeds

This time i've got a strange problem. The car is running great but there is something messing around with my idle. I set up the fast idle stuff like the manual says and it works but since i've done that the idle speed varies when the car is completely warmed up.
It's a bit hard to explain but i'l try my best. When the car is warmed up the idle goes down to round about 800 but sometimes after i went wot the idle won't go down to 800 anymore. The car sometimes stays at 1500 or at 1200 or at 1000. This mostly happens when the engine has seen boost pressure and if i rev it a bit up till the secondary throttle plates start opening it will go down to 800 rpm afterwards like nothing ever was wrong before.
I allready tried to pull the connector of the bac valve but that changed nothing. What else could i do?

Mine will do the same thing and I believe it to be the dashpot. When I look at the rtek via laptop it'll show the at 25% throttle when doing this instead of 20%(normal idle), if I kick the pedal a few times it drops to normal. My thermowax and double throttle have been removed, its the only thing left if my throttle cable its self isnt binding.
